I recently picked up a commission to do a fretless 5 string for a talented musician in an all-girl (mostly) Philippians based band.
This is my first bass build after 8 or so strats and teles. It's also my first neck-through.
Here's the concept based off an Ibanez which is what she wanted. I torqued the dimensions a little after tracing.
She wanted all black but I talked her into a grey burst with tiger stripe maple.
Ebony board with black pearl inlays.
The bass clef cat is a tattoo she has.
Ash body painted black.
High figured maple neck with either ebony or walnut strips.
Scarf jointed head with body matching veneer (tbd)
Thinking about using the coiless Lace sensors. Anyone have experience with those?
I've got 2 tiger stripe maple boards to choose from arriving Monday and a trip to Woodcrafters tomorrow.
It's been awhile since my last build. Really looking forward to jumping back in.
